Unlike termites, these insects do not feed on wood; Instead, they prefer to dig to build their nests. These large black ants prefer to live in wet, rotting wood because it is easier for them to dig. You can usually find wood ant nests on tree trunks, tree trunks, and tree branches.

Wood ant colonies don’t do much damage while outside, but once they find their way inside, they look for salty and sweet treats to bring back to the parent colony.

Carpenter ants are relatively large compared to other types of ants, reaching up to ¾ inch in length. Although most carpenter ants are black, some species appear reddish brown or yellow.

Spring – black carpenter ants arrive; However, having carpenter ants in your home does not mean you have a carpenter ant problem. If you are concerned about carpenter ants in your home, you need to determine whether they are coming from outside or from inside the nest.

The presence of worker ants in your home is a visible sign that you have a carpenter ant infestation. However, this is not a sure sign that whole colonies and satellite colonies of carpenter ants have nested in your home.

As carpenter ants burrow into the wood to build their nest, you may hear a creaking sound coming from inside the wall or woodwork. If the infestation is severe, you may notice carpenter ant damage in your home in the form of sawdust under window sills and other woodwork.

Diatomaceous Earth, or DE, is a 100% organic and all-natural, silica-rich powder that is a very effective way to kill carpenter ants, aphids, and many other pests that can cause problems indoors or outdoors. The sharp edges of diatoms tear through the insects’ delicate exoskeleton, sucking moisture from their bodies, effectively drying them out until they die. Once you locate the nest, you can use diatomaceous earth to destroy the entire colony.

Inject the DE into the nest using a device such as a dropper and release the remainder to the burrowing diatoms. You can use diatomaceous earth to kill ants, cockroaches, flies and any other pests that bother you. Food grade DE is safe around pets and children and is very inexpensive.

Boric acid is a white, odorless powder known for its antibacterial, antifungal and antiviral properties. The dry powder adheres to the exoskeleton of carpenter ants, and when the beetles drop their legs and ingest the boric acid, it acts as a stomach poison, killing the carpenter ants.

Mix sugar and boric acid in a small bowl. Spray the mixture around your home where you suspect carpenter ants are attacking. Sugar attracts carpenter ants, but the toxicity of boric acid, which carpenter ants feed on, kills them.

You can use this mixture to treat the perimeter around your house, so the carpenter ants will carry the small particles back to their satellite nests and destroy the entire colony.

White vinegar is a staple in many homes and is an effective wood ant control tool. White vinegar with an acidity ratio of five percent is especially toxic to carpenter ants. The strong smell keeps carpenter ants away.

Combine equal parts vinegar and water in a spray bottle and spray the solution directly on the carpenter ant nest to kill the entire colony. You can use this solution as a perimeter spray and spray it around your home, especially at the entry points of your home.

Peppermint essential oil is an organic insect repellent that is effective in keeping wood ants and spiders away from your home naturally and is also effective in repelling spiders. When ants enter your home in search of food and water sources, they leave a scent trail for other ants to follow.

The strong scent of peppermint oil disrupts their ability to navigate and prevents them from smelling any food sources. It also works as a pet-safe household ant killer, as most essential oils are not strong enough to affect dogs or cats.

Fill the spray bottle with distilled water. Add essential oil and secure the lid. Whisk well to ensure all ingredients are combined. Spray the solution around the kitchen and anywhere in your home where ants might enter.

You can put a drop of peppermint oil on cotton balls and place them in areas where you suspect ants are infesting your home. You can plant mint plants at your door to prevent ants from entering your home.

To prevent ants from entering your home, you can install protective barriers around areas of your home that may have entry points, such as doors, windows, and any cracks or crevices in your walls and baseboards. Most of the products you can use as a barrier are probably already in your pantry.

The idea here is that these natural defense barriers disrupt the pheromone trails left by ants when they enter your home. If they leave scent trails they cannot follow, they cannot follow the same trail to food and water sources.

Neem oil is a highly effective insecticide that is safe to use around people and pets. But does neem oil kill ants? Unfortunately, neem oil does not directly kill ants. Rather, it disrupts their hormonal balance and causes them to die before they progress to the next stage of life.

The active ingredient Azadirachtin reduces their feeding activity and makes it difficult for them to lay eggs and grow. So, while neem oil is not a long-term solution to carpenter ant problems, it can be used along with other proven methods to dramatically reduce populations.

Now that you can get rid of carpenter ants in your home, you need to prevent them from coming back. The first step to preventing the recurrence of carpenter ants in your home is to seal all cracks and openings on the exterior of your home, including utility pipes and other objects that can penetrate walls and gaps around electrical outlets in your home. Look for moisture problems and dry any leaks found inside and outside your home. If you find moisture-damaged wood, be sure to repair or replace it. If there are tree branches in the yard, provide logs and keep wood waste away from your home or treat it with mulch.
